The U.S. Army Corps of Engineers at Carlyle Lake is gearing up for a fun and safe weekend in celebration of this year’s Firework Spectacular.
Traditionally held the Saturday before the Fourth of July, the spectacular is scheduled for Saturday, June 28.
The dazzling fireworks display will launch from Point 1 at dusk, with the best viewing areas including the Carlyle Lake Main Dam, Dam West Recreation Area, Dam West and Dam East Boat Ramps, Dam East South Shore (Point 18), and from boats on the lake. The Dam West Recreation Area will serve as the main location for live music, family-friendly activities, and vendors.
The Fireworks Spectacular event is hosted by the Carlyle Lake Fireworks Committee and the City of Carlyle. This event is made possible by funds raised by the Carlyle Lake Haunted Trail, contributions from local corporate sponsors, and donations collected on the night of the celebration.
In addition to the Fireworks Spectacular, interactive educational programs will be offered on Friday evening and water safety patrols will be active on Saturday and Sunday afternoons.
